Goodbye – the (after)life of Cook & Moore

Goodbye – the (after)life of Cook & Moore

Clive Greenwood
0/5 ( ratings)
At the 2007 Edinburgh Festival Fringe, Goodbye – the life of Cook & Moore by Jonathan Hansler and Clive Greenwood was presented at The Gilded Balloon. The play imagined the newly dead Moore meeting Cook in Limbo, also inhabited by other comic actors with whom they had worked, including Peter Sellers, Tony Hancock, Frankie Howerd and Kenneth Williams. In May 2009 the play was seen again in London's West End at the Leicester Square Theatre with Jonathan Hansler as Cook, Adam Bampton Smith as Moore and Clive Greenwood as everyone else.
